When evaluating 12V solar panels for off-grid applications, several critical factors come into play. First, consider the panel's efficiency rating, which directly impacts how much energy you can harvest from limited space. High-efficiency models like the Canadian Solar TOPBiHiKu6 565w 570w 575w 580w 585w 590w series offer superior performance in compact installations. Second, assess durability - look for panels with robust frames and tempered glass that can withstand harsh weather conditions. Third, examine compatibility with your existing system components, including charge controllers and battery banks.

Understanding the financial aspects is crucial when planning your solar investment. In California, solar incentives can significantly reduce your system's payback period. The cost of Tesla Powerwall or other battery storage solutions should also factor into your budget calculations. For a 10kW solar system, typical ROI periods range from 5-8 years depending on local electricity rates and available incentives. Proper system sizing ensures your 12V solar panel array meets your energy demands. A 10kW solar system typically produces 30-45kWh daily, sufficient for most medium-sized homes. Whether opting for a DIY home solar installation kit or professional commercial solar systems, proper installation is paramount. Ensure mounting structures can handle wind loads and that wiring meets local electrical codes. For maintenance, regular cleaning and annual inspections will keep your system performing optimally. High-quality panels like those from Canadian Solar and Aptos typically require minimal maintenance while offering 25+ year performance warranties.
